Actor
An American actor of uncommon intensity and physical commitment, Adam Driver has become one of his generation's most compelling performers, seamlessly navigating between prestige cinema and Broadway with uncompromising artistic rigor.
Defining moments and milestones
After serving in the United States Marine Corps, Adam Driver trained rigorously at Juilliard, where he absorbed the school's classical discipline and commitment to emotional truth. He built his early reputation through challenging Broadway roles—most notably in Burn This and Lobby Hero—while simultaneously establishing himself in film, earning an Academy Award nomination for Marriage Story and becoming a major star through his role as Kylo Ren in the Star Wars sequel trilogy. Throughout his ascent, Driver has maintained an unwavering commitment to theatre, returning regularly to New York stages while taking on increasingly ambitious film roles, establishing himself as one of the few contemporary actors capable of commanding both intimate psychological drama and large-scale cinematic spectacle.
